What’s the role

The Senior Power Trader plays a key role in the EU Power and Certs Trading Desk, as a senior power trader across the CWE markets.

The EU Power Trading team itself, part of Shell Energy Europe & Africa’s (SE-EA) European Power Trading team, is responsible for the proprietary trading, and the management of a growing portfolio comprising customer demand, renewable, batteries and thermal generation. The team manages exposures down the curve through to delivery.

What you’ll be doing

Main opportunity, challenges and responsibilities:

  • Construct trading strategies, take positions and manage exposures from both traded strategies and across the asset portfolio based on analysis of fundamental, weather and technical market conditions across multiple markets
    • Ability to spot distortions between geographies, tenors, and generation type.
    • Understand and communicate risks being taken
  • Supporting the development of the desk’s capabilities, portfolio and fundamental model
  • Working with external (and internal) customers alongside business development to bring in new structures to the book, or deal types to help optimise existing exposures.
  • Staying on top of the latest regulatory and market developments
  • Observe and strictly comply with all regulatory guidelines, and within mandated authorities.
  • Coach & educate junior colleagues.

What you bring

We are keen to hear from experienced trading professionals and likely to be a strong contender if you have hands on experience in the following:

  • Significant years in power curve trading experience, with focus on the European Markets (especially Germany and Netherlands), with a proven track record
  • Established network with other market participants and industry players
  • Deep understanding of physical power markets, ideally with previous experience in managing assets (thermal and renewable)
  • Strong grasp of market and weather fundamentals, and willingness to work with the fundamental team to drive model development

Shell in The United Kingdom

Shell UK remains one of the North Sea’s biggest producers, supplying around 10% of the UK’s total oil and gas needs. But perhaps the most recognisable face of Shell in the UK is our network of over 1,000 Shell-branded service stations.

In the years ahead, as the UK looks to strengthen energy security and deliver its 2050 net-zero goal, Shell UK aims to play a crucial role. We aim to be a major investor in the UK energy system by helping our customers decarbonise with a focus on transport and industry.
